Frequently asked questions
How much of the puzzle cutting process is done by computer?
I use a computer only when necessary to get an image ready to print. Once the image is printed, the entire process, including all figure pieces, is entirely cut by hand.
What kind of wood do you use for your puzzles?
I use a high quality 1/4” board, usually walnut or cherry.
How durable are your puzzles?
I cut in the style of the puzzle cutters from the early 1900s, and many of those puzzles are still enjoyed now, 120 years later. With care, they’ll last a long time. However, some of the pieces are very fragile, so you should always handle them with care.
